The story begins with Yakov Zeldovich, a nuclear physicist in the former Soviet Union. You may not have heard of this name, but you must have heard of a series of theories put forward by him, such as the supermassive black hole in the center of the galaxy, the X-ray source in the galaxy comes from the black hole or neutron star attractor, and primordial black hole often mentioned in Hawking's book.
In the year when the irreducible principle of area was put forward, Zeldovich opened his mind again, thinking that the quantum effect around the black hole's horizon would make the spinning black hole radiate gravitational waves, neutrinos and electromagnetic waves, which would lead to the decrease of the spin speed and eventually stop. According to 1970 Hawking's three hairs theorem of black holes (hairless theorem of black holes) proved by others, the original information of black holes will all disappear after smoking substances, leaving only three basic physical quantities: mass, charge and angular momentum. But now black holes will disappear by radiation evaporation. Where did the original data go? If the original information disappears, it violates the basic law of quantum mechanics: the conservation of information.
Hawking himself proved that Hawking radiation does not carry any information, so he thinks that the information of black holes is not conserved, but scientists who study quantum mechanics are not happy.
